基于模块C-2DPCA算法的人脸识别方法
作者单位:东南大学自动化研究所
摘    要:提出了基于模块化完全二维主成分分析(modular C-2DPCA)算法的人脸识别方法,该方法首先对图像矩阵进行分块,将分块得到的子图像矩阵直接用于鉴别分析,由于直接基于二维子图像矩阵,能方便地降低鉴别特征的维数,在特征提取过程中可以避免使用矩阵的奇异值分解,方法简便.该方法与改进前完全二维主成分分析(C-2DPCA)方法在ORL人脸数据库上的仿真识别效果比较表明,改进后的方法在保持较高识别率的前提下鲁棒性有很大提高.

关 键 词:模块C-2DPCA  人脸识别  鲁棒性

Human face recognition method based on modular C-2DPCA
He Kunxian Da Feipeng. Human face recognition method based on modular C-2DPCA[J]. Journal of Southeast University(Natural Science Edition), 2008, 0(Z2)
Authors:He Kunxian Da Feipeng
Abstract:A novel method,the modular complete two dimensional principal component analysis(modular C-2DPCA),is proposed for face recognition.The original images are divided into modular images and then the modular C-2DPCA method can be directly used to two dimensional sub-images obtained from the previous step,and dimension reduction of discriminant features can be done conveniently.At the same time,singular value decomposition(SVD) of the image matrix is avoided in the process of features extraction.Compared with the C-2DPCA through an examination of simulation recognition in the ORL face database,it is shown that the modular C-2DPCA method is more robust in the face recognition with a high recognition rate.
Keywords:modular complete two dimensional principal component analysis  face recognition  robust
